The reason I went with the AI fixtures is because the previous LED's I had were simply too powerful for what I was stocking. I couldn't really raise up the lights higher than they were at the time, and my acans just weren't doing very well under them because the lights were so intense. They are great fixtures but they just don't offer the control the AI's do.
